What makes the succession form louisiana legally valid?
Because the society ditches office working conditions, the execution of paperwork more and more occurs online. The succession in louisiana forms isn’t an any different. Dealing with it using digital means is different from doing so in the physical world.
An eDocument can be viewed as legally binding given that certain needs are fulfilled. They are especially crucial when it comes to stipulations and signatures related to them. Typing in your initials or full name alone will not ensure that the organization requesting the form or a court would consider it executed. You need a trustworthy tool, like airSlate SignNow that provides a signer with a digital certificate. Furthermore, airSlate SignNow keeps compliance with ESIGN, UETA, and eIDAS - leading legal frameworks for eSignatures.

What is Louisiana succession and how does it relate to eSigning documents?
Louisiana succession refers to the process of transferring ownership of a deceased person's estate to their heirs. Using airSlate SignNow, you can eSign necessary documents related to Louisiana succession efficiently and securely, ensuring that all legal requirements are met during the estate settlement process.
